Honeymoon Itinerary: Cochin, Munnar, Alleppey, Thekkedy

Monday, January 15: Cochin

Start your honeymoon journey in Cochin, a city known for its rich history and stunning natural beauty. In the morning, explore the charming streets of Fort Kochi, where you can admire the colonial architecture and visit the iconic Chinese Fishing Nets. In the afternoon, take a romantic boat ride through the backwaters of Cochin, enjoying the serene surroundings. As the evening sets in, head to Marine Drive, a popular promenade, to witness a breathtaking sunset over the Arabian Sea.

  • Fort Kochi: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Backwater Boat Ride: Cost Estimate - INR 1500 per couple, Time Spent - 3 hours
  • Marine Drive: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our

Tuesday, January 16: Munnar

Embark on a scenic journey to Munnar, a hill station renowned for its tea plantations and picturesque landscapes. In the morning, visit the breathtaking Eravikulam National Park, home to endangered Nilgiri Tahr and lush greenery. After that, explore the Mattupetty Dam, where you can enjoy boating amidst the tranquil waters. In the evening, take a leisurely walk through the tea gardens and witness a mesmerizing sunset over the hills.

  • Eravikulam National Park: Cost Estimate - INR 400 per person, Time Spent - 3 hours
  • Mattupetty Dam: Cost Estimate - INR 300 per couple,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Tea Gardens: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our

Wednesday, January 17: Alleppey

Indulge in a romantic getaway to Alleppey, also known as the "Venice of the East" for its enchanting backwaters. In the morning, embark on a houseboat cruise, floating through the serene canals lined with coconut trees. Enjoy a delicious traditional Kerala lunch on the houseboat as you soak in the beauty of the surroundings. In the afternoon, explore the local villages and interact with the friendly locals. In the evening, witness a mesmerizing sunset over the backwaters.

  • Houseboat Cruise: Cost Estimate - INR 8000 per night, Time Spent - 24 hours
  • Village Exploration: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Sunset Viewing: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our

Thursday, January 18: Thekkedy

Continue your honeymoon adventure to Thekkedy, a paradise for nature lovers. In the morning, visit the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ary, where you can spot diverse wildlife during a boat safari on Periyar Lake. After the safari, explore the spice plantations and learn about the various spices grown in the region. In the evening, treat yourself to a relaxing Ayurvedic couple's massage, rejuvenating your senses.

  • Periyar Wildlife Sanctuary: Cost Estimate - INR 500 per person, Time Spent - 4 hours
  • Spice Plantations: Cost Estimate - INR 200 per person,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Ayurvedic Massage: Cost Estimate - INR 3000 per couple, Time Spent - 1 hour

Friday, January 19: Cochin

Return to Cochin for a memorable end to your honeymoon. In the morning, visit the iconic Jew Town in the Mattancherry neighborhood, known for its antique shops and the historic Paradesi Synagogue.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ant spice market and indulge in some spice shopping. In the evening, witness a mesmerizing Kathakali dance performance, showcasing the traditional art form of Kerala.

  • Jew Town: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Spice Market: Cost Estimate - Varies based on purchases,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Kathakali Dance Performance: Cost Estimate - INR 300 per person, Time Spent - 3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

One of the hidden gems in Cochin is the Princess Street, located in Fort Kochi. This narrow street is lined with boutique shops, art galleries, and charming cafes, offering a tranquil escape from the bustling city.

Locals love to spend their evenings at Cherai Beach, located near Cochin. This pristine beach is known for its tranquil atmosphere and breathtaking sunsets. Enjoy a leisurely walk along the shore or simply relax on the sandy beaches, creating unforgettable memories.

Another local favorite is the Elephant Junction in Thekkedy. Here, you can get up close and personal with elephants, participate in feeding and bathing them, and even take an elephant ride through the scenic forest trails.

For a unique culinary experience, try the traditional Kerala Sadya, a vegetarian feast served on a banana leaf. This elaborate meal consists of various delicacies and flavors, giving you a taste of authentic Kerala cuisine.
